WHAT IS SMS

   Short Messaging Service, otherwise known as text
    messaging, mobile messaging, or alphanumeric
    paging is a digital cellular network feature which
    emerged during the 20th century and now is
    widespread enough to be established as a novel
    genre within the domain of language and
    communication
                  courtesy:funSMS.net)
SMS LANGUAGE
   Wikipedia defines SMS language,“SMS language or Textese
    (also known as txtese, chatspeak, txt, txtspk, txtk, txto, txtk,
    texting language, txt lingo, or txt talk) is a term for the
    abbreviations and slang most commonly used due to the necessary
    brevity of mobile phone text messaging, in particular the
    widespread SMS (short message service) communication protocol.
    SMS language is also common on the Internet, including in email
    and instant messaging. It can be likened to a rebus, using pictures
    and single letters or numbers to represent whole words (e.g. "i <3
    u" which uses the pictogram of a heart for love, and the letter u
    replaces you).”

SMS/TEXT LANGUAGE AS A NEW GENRE

                         useful genre-defining feature of texting

   SMS/text language
        a creolizing blend of written and spoken discourse

   Distinctive Hybrid
        speech-writing blend and in terms of their mixing of old and new linguistic varieties.

   Orthographic (or typographic) choices that texters make in their messages are
    motivated primarily by pragmatic and communicative concerns.

   form and function are mutually dependent
        (a) the comparatively short length of text-messages;
        (b) the relative concentration of non-standard typographic markers; and
        (c) their predominantly small-talk content and solidary orientation
